Der Weltuntergang: Eine Phantasie aus dem Jahre 1900 by Vinzenz Chiavacci
A Viennese fantasy of the world's end, imagined in the year 1900 and told with the humorist's eye for how ordinary citizens meet the apocalypse.
Vinzenz Chiavacci's 1897 novel ('The End of the World: A Fantasy of the Year 1900') brings his gift for Viennese social comedy to a satirical post-apocalyptic vision. Wry, warm, socially observed German-language SF. Read it for a humorist's apocalypse, where the little people of Vienna face the last days.
